I know this board gives advice to new webmasters, but I don't think we've ever done the same with an affiliate manager.

Personally, I think they should be done no more than once a week & each should contain actual information - new site released, new promo material, etc. No fluff, no jokes (;)), no bullshit - just important news about the program. If you have no important news, don't send out the newsletter.

And put a link to the program in there - I can't tell you how many newsletters I get that have NO link to the program & then I have to go hunt around for the URL or mis-type the domain.
